Abstract

This paper discusses European recommendations for the treatment of acute diarrhea. It identifies medications with clear therapeutic indications and those that may be considered. It also lists those whose effectiveness has not been confirmed in scientific studies. The top three recommended interventions include racecadotril, probiotics and oral rehydration.
